Sahajapur - Pipili, Puri
Sahajapur is a village situated in the Pipili tehsil of Puri district, Odisha. It is located approximately 11 km from the tehsil headquarters in Pipili and around 35 km from the district headquarters in Puri. Sahajpur serves as the Gram Panchayat for Sahajapur village.
As per Census 2011, the village code of Sahajapur is 408805. The village covers a total geographical area of 183 hectares and falls under the 752016 pincode. Bhubaneswar is the nearest town, located about 34 km away.
Sahajapur village is governed under the Panchayati Raj system, with a Sarpanch serving as the elected head. For political representation, the village falls under the Pipili Vidhan Sabha (Assembly) constituency and the Puri Lok Sabha (Parliamentary) constituency.
Population of Sahajapur
As per Census 2011, Sahajapur village has a total population of 770 people, consisting of 401 males and 369 females. The village has 150 households and a sex ratio of 920 females per 1,000 males. There are 69 children in the 0–6 years age group. The village has 614 literate and 156 illiterate residents. Additionally, 200 people belong to Scheduled Caste (SC) communities.
Detailed gender-wise population figures for Sahajapur are given below:
| Category | Total | Male | Female |
|---|---|---|---|
| Total Population | 770 | 401 | 369 |
| Child Population (0–6 yrs) | 69 | 40 | 29 |
| Scheduled Castes (SC) | 200 | 97 | 103 |
| Literate Population | 614 | 346 | 268 |
| Illiterate Population | 156 | 55 | 101 |

Transport and Connectivity of Sahajapur
Sahajapur is connected by an all-weather road, and public transport is mainly available through shared auto-rickshaws. The nearest railway station is Jenapur Ph, while the nearest airport is Biju Patnaik Airport, situated at an approximate aerial distance of 18.2 km.
| Connectivity | Status | Nearest Availability |
|---|---|---|
| Public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Private Bus Service | No | Available within 5-10 km |
| Railway Station | No | Available within 5-10 km |
In addition to basic transport facilities, distances and travel times help define overall connectivity. The road distance from Bhubaneswar to Sahajapur is about 34 km, with a usual travel time of around 1-1.25 hours. Similarly, the road distance from Puri to Sahajapur is about 35 km, with the usual travel time around 1-1.25 hours. Actual travel time may vary depending on road conditions and mode of transport.
